  18  /**
  19   * Password type form element
  20   *
  21   * Contains HTML class for a password type element
  22   *
  23   * @package   core_form
  24   * @copyright 2006 Jamie Pratt <me@jamiep.org>
  25   * @license   http://www.gnu.org/copyleft/gpl.html GNU GPL v3 or later
  26   */
  27  
  28  require_once('HTML/QuickForm/password.php');
  29  require_once ('templatable_form_element.php');
  30  
  31  /**
  32   * Password type form element
  33   *
  34   * HTML class for a password type element
  35   *
  36   * @package   core_form
  37   * @category  form
  38   * @copyright 2006 Jamie Pratt <me@jamiep.org>
  39   * @license   http://www.gnu.org/copyleft/gpl.html GNU GPL v3 or later
  40   */
  41  class MoodleQuickForm_password extends HTML_QuickForm_password implements templatable {
  42      use templatable_form_element;
  43  
  44      /** @var string, html for help button, if empty then no help */
  45      var $_helpbutton='';
  46  
  47      /**
  48       * constructor
  49       *
  50       * @param string $elementName (optional) name of the password element
  51       * @param string $elementLabel (optional) label for password element
  52       * @param mixed $attributes (optional) Either a typical HTML attribute string
  53       *              or an associative array
  54       */
  55      public function __construct($elementName=null, $elementLabel=null, $attributes=null) {
  56          global $CFG;
  57          // no standard mform in moodle should allow autocomplete of passwords
  58          if (empty($attributes)) {
  59              $attributes = array('autocomplete'=>'off');
  60          } else if (is_array($attributes)) {
  61              $attributes['autocomplete'] = 'off';
  62          } else {
  63              if (strpos($attributes, 'autocomplete') === false) {
  64                  $attributes .= ' autocomplete="off" ';
  65              }
  66          }
  67  
  68          parent::__construct($elementName, $elementLabel, $attributes);
  69      }
  70  
  71      /**
  72       * Old syntax of class constructor. Deprecated in PHP7.
  73       *
  74       * @deprecated since Moodle 3.1
  75       */
  76      public function MoodleQuickForm_password($elementName=null, $elementLabel=null, $attributes=null) {
  77          debugging('Use of class name as constructor is deprecated', DEBUG_DEVELOPER);
  78          self::__construct($elementName, $elementLabel, $attributes);
  79      }
  80  
  81      /**
  82       * get html for help button
  83       *
  84       * @return string html for help button
  85       */
  86      function getHelpButton(){
  87          return $this->_helpbutton;
  88      }
  89  }
